Flight time details
503 miles nonstop takes roughly 1h 34m gate to gate, flying north. Add 45–90 minutes per connection if there's no nonstop service. Both airports share the same local time, so schedules read exactly as flown.

Frequently asked questions
How far is ALO from YHD?
The flight distance from Waterloo (ALO) to Dryden (YHD) is 503 miles (809 km, 437 nautical miles), measured along the great-circle route airlines actually fly.
How long is the flight from ALO to YHD?
A nonstop flight takes about 1h 34m gate to gate. Actual time varies with winds, routing and season — eastbound transatlantic flights, for example, are usually faster than the return.
